What Is Security Patrolling?

Security patrolling involves the regular monitoring of a designated area by trained security personnel. Patrolling can be carried out on foot, by vehicle, or through technology, depending on the property’s size, layout, and security requirements. Businesses across industries rely on mobile patrols security and other patrolling methods to enhance safety, minimize risks, and address vulnerabilities proactively.

Types of Security Patrolling Strategies

1. Mobile Patrols

Mobile security patrols involve security officers navigating your property using vehicles such as cars, bikes, or golf carts. This method is ideal for large properties, including apartment complexes, construction sites, and commercial warehouses.

Key benefits of mobile patrols include:

  • Covering vast areas quickly
  • Providing a visible deterrent against potential criminals
  • Responding promptly to alarms and emergencies

2. Foot Patrols

Foot patrols are ideal for properties that require close monitoring of high-risk or high-traffic areas. Security personnel walk through designated zones, making them perfect for:

  • Retail stores
  • Office buildings
  • Shopping centers
  • Hotels and restaurants

Benefits of Foot Patrols:

  • Close interaction with people on-site.
  • Ideal for small areas or places where vehicles cannot access.
  • Effective for controlling crowds and hotspots.

3. Observation Post Patrols

In this strategy, security personnel monitor the property from elevated observation posts such as towers or decks. They coordinate with foot and mobile patrols to ensure prompt responses to incidents. Observation posts are beneficial for overseeing large properties where ground coverage alone is insufficient.

4. Remote Patrols Through CCTV

For properties requiring around-the-clock surveillance, remote patrols using CCTV systems are an excellent option. Security operators monitor live feeds from strategically placed cameras to detect security breaches in real time. If an incident is detected, they can:

  • Alert on-site personnel.
  • Notify law enforcement or emergency responders.
  • Provide video evidence for investigations.

Remote patrols complement other security strategies to deliver a comprehensive solution.

5. Active Patrols

Active patrols involve constant monitoring of high-risk areas, making them ideal for sites prone to theft, vandalism, or unauthorized access. Security guards inspect perimeters and address early signs of security incidents before they escalate.

Benefits of Active Patrols:

  • Early detection of threats.
  • Continuous security presence.
  • Swift response to emergencies.

6. Random Patrols

Random patrols are conducted at irregular intervals, making it difficult for potential criminals to predict the guards’ movements. This method is ideal for low-risk properties or areas requiring periodic monitoring.

7. Artificial Intelligence Patrols

AI patrols use drones or robotic systems equipped with cameras to monitor hazardous or hard-to-access areas. This advanced method is particularly useful for industrial facilities, processing plants, or locations with dangerous chemicals.

How to Choose the Right Patrolling Strategy

Selecting the right security patrolling method depends on several factors:

  • Property Size: Smaller areas may benefit from foot patrols, while larger sites are better suited for mobile or observation post patrols.
  • Risk Level: High-risk areas require active patrolling, while low-risk properties can rely on random patrols.
  • Technology Needs: Consider remote or AI-powered patrols for advanced surveillance and monitoring.
